Tewkesbury Academy is seeking a passionate Swimming Teacher (Level 2) to deliver high-quality lessons at our Swim School. This flexible, casual position offers shifts on Monday and Thursday from 3.35pm to 6.05pm, with opportunities for additional hours.

Ideal candidates will have a Level 2 Swimming Teacher qualification and a strong commitment to creating a supportive, safe environment for swimmers of all ages. Join our community-focused team and help children build essential water skills!

How to prepare for a job interview at Tewkesbury Academy

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re familiar with the Level 2 Swimming Teacher qualification and the specific requirements of the role. Brush up on your swimming techniques and teaching methods, as you might be asked to demonstrate your knowledge or share your experiences in delivering lessons.

Show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for teaching swimming shine through. Share stories about how you've positively impacted students in the past and your commitment to creating a supportive environment. This will help the interviewers see that you’re not just qualified, but genuinely care about the kids’ development.

Be Flexible and Open-Minded

Since this is a casual position with flexible hours, be prepared to discuss your availability and willingness to adapt to different schedules. Highlight any previous experience you have with varying shifts or working in dynamic environments, as this will show that you can fit into their team seamlessly.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the Swim School’s approach to teaching and how they support their instructors.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in the role and want to ensure it’s a good fit for both you and the organisation.
